What is M.Sc B.Ed full form?

M.Sc B.Ed stands for Master of Science- Bachelor of Education. It is an integrated dual degree programme that combines M.Sc. (Master of Science) and B.Ed. (Bachelor of Education). If you pursue them separately, you will cover B.Ed in two years and M.Sc. in two years, so you will spend four years. But with this integrated programme you can cover M.Sc and B.Ed in three years.

M.Sc B.Ed Eligibility

The eligibility for M.Sc B.Ed dual degree programme involves similar eligibility criteria for enrollment in M.Sc and B.Ed courses. The candidates with the following qualifications are eligible for an M.Sc B.Ed integrated course:

Eligibility Criteria

  • Candidates must complete 10+2 in Science Stream with an aggregate of 50 per cent marks from a recognised educational board.

  • Candidates need to complete a Bachelor's degree in Science (B.Sc) related programme with an aggregate of 50 percent from a recognised university.

  • For SC/ ST/ OBCs and differently-abled candidates, there is a concession of marks in the minimum eligibility marks.

  • If a candidate wants to pursue this integrated course in Physics, Mathematics, Chemistry, Botany, Zoology, or any other specialisation, then they must have a Bachelor's degree related to that subject.

  • As this is a postgraduate course, there is no age limit. But there are a few colleges that require an age of 19 plus for this integrated course.

  • The Government of India's policy and guidelines regarding the University Grants Commission related to reservation of seats for candidates belonging to SC/ ST/ OBC and differently-abled candidates is implemented.

  • Many colleges require you to score at least 50 per cent in the common entrance examination.

M.Sc B.Ed Entrance Examination

Like most of the postgraduate courses, M.Sc B.Ed dual degree course has a common entrance examination conducted by central universities based on which they give you admission. There are a few universities that conduct their examination and will give you admission based on your scores. To get admission for this integrated course, you have to fill in the form of the entrance exam on the website of Universities, and based on the cut-offs of the colleges and your scores, you will get admission.

M.Sc B.Ed Fee Structure

Just like the fee of all the courses varies across Universities; similarly, the fee structure of M.Sc B.Ed also varies. Government universities have very low fees for this course, while private universities have a high fees as compared. On average, the Government Universities will have a fee of around 10 to 15 thousand rupees per semester. At the same time, private universities can take 30 thousand rupees or above per semester. Universities will not ask you to pay the whole amount at a time as you can pay some at the time of registration and some later on. Again it depends on the University how and when they will take the fees.

This is an integrated programme, so this course's main focus will be on both courses. You will study the main things required for becoming a professional teacher and all the things from basic to advanced in the subject that you choose to do your specialisation.

The B.Ed part of this programme will cover the following topics:

  • Basic of Education

  • Learning and Teaching

  • Teaching Approaches and Strategies

  • Assessment for Learning

  • Understanding Disciplines and Subjects

  • Senior Secondary Education in India

  • Pedagogy of the subject that you have chosen for specialisation

Apart from these few topics, you will also cover the curriculum of the subject that you will choose to do your specialisation, which will depend upon the college to provide admission. The syllabus will vary across universities, as they follow their curriculum, but we have mentioned a few topics to give an idea.

What after completing M.Sc B.Ed

After completing M.Sc B.Ed dual degree course, one can get employed in private as well as government institutes with an attractive salary package. One can also establish his or her own institute. There are several finance options available from banks and the government. There is also an option to pursue higher studies in the field of your specialisation. Master of Education (M.Ed) is the course that can be pursued by the students after B.Ed. One can also pursue Ph.D after the completion of M.Ed.

Expected Salary After M.Sc B.Ed

Salary will vary depending on the field you are working in and the post you hold. An experienced teacher will have an average salary of about more than Rs. 12 lakhs per annum in a reputed college. While the starting salary will depend upon the sector you are working in. But on average, the starting salary will be somewhere around Rs. 5 lakhs per annum. The salary range of the career opportunities mentioned above are as follows:

Job Profile & Salary in Diploma M.Sc B.Ed

Career Option

Average starting salary per annum

Teacher

Rs. 3 lakh to Rs. 6 lakh

Counsellor

Rs. 2 lakh to Rs. 5 lakh

Educational Administrator

Rs. 3 lakh to Rs. 5 lakh

Educational Researcher

Rs. 4 lakh to Rs. 7 lakh

1. What is the benefit of pursuing this integrated course of M.Sc B.Ed?

Well, the main benefit of this integrated course is that it has a duration of three years only. If you pursue M.Sc and B.Ed separately one after the other, then it will take four years for you to complete (two + two). The other benefit is that you will become a teaching expert in the subject that you will be chosen to do your specialisation after pursuing this programme.

2. What are the other similar courses to integrated M.Sc B.Ed?

The other similar courses relevant to M.Sc B.Ed are listed below: B.Ed, M.Sc, M.Sc. M.Ed, M.Ed, B.Sc. followed by M.Sc B.Ed.

3. Can I apply for M.Sc B.Ed after pursuing B.Com?

No, you cannot apply for the M.Sc B.Ed integrated programme because it is specifically for those candidates who have done their Bachelor's degree in Science. But you can apply for B.Ed alone.

4. What is the total duration of the M.Sc B.Ed integrated programme?

M.Sc B.Ed integrated programme's total duration is three years that comprise six semesters, and even a few colleges offer an Internship in the last two semesters.

5. What is the best University to pursue an integrated M.Sc B.Ed that does not ask for a high fee amount?

The best is the Central University of Rajasthan as it offers this integrated programme for Chemistry, Physics, and Mathematics. Plus, they have a very low fee structure.
